CPC G07C 5/0808 (2013.01) [G06F 7/57 (2013.01)] | 19 Claims |
1. A method of a vehicle electrical system of a vehicle for handling diagnostics communications with an external diagnostic unit via a vehicle interface, the vehicle electrical system including a plurality of arithmetic logic units electrically communicating with one another internally within the vehicle, the method comprising the following steps being performed by an execution of a diagnostic application on one arithmetic logic unit of the plurality of arithmetic logic units:
receiving, by the diagnostic application, a diagnostic inquiry from the external diagnostic unit without an address identifying any of the plurality of arithmetic logic units;
analyzing, by the diagnostic application, content of the diagnostic inquiry;
based on a result of the analysis of the content of the diagnostic inquiry, determining, by the diagnostic application, at least one of the plurality of arithmetic logic units that is relevant to the diagnostic inquiry; and
based on the determination, performing at least one of the following two steps (a)-(b):
(a) transmitting, by the diagnostic application, a message to the at least one of the arithmetic logic units to obtain diagnostics information to provide to the external diagnostic unit, to control the at least one of the arithmetic logic units to enter a defined state, or to reprogram the at least one of the arithmetic logic units; and
(b) sending a diagnostic response to the external diagnostic unit.
|